Elevance Health Inc

HEALTHCARE · HEALTHCARE PLANS · USA

Elevance Health Inc. is a health benefits company. The company is headquartered in Indianapolis, Indiana.

Johnson & Johnson

HEALTHCARE · DRUG MANUFACTURERS - GENERAL · USA

Johnson & Johnson (J&J) is an American multinational corporation founded in 1886 that develops medical devices, pharmaceuticals, and consumer packaged goods. Its common stock is a component of the Dow Jones Industrial Average and the company is ranked No. 36 on the 2021 Fortune 500 list of the largest United States corporations by total revenue. Johnson & Johnson is one of the world's most valuable companies, and is one of only two U.S.-based companies that has a prime credit rating of AAA, higher than that of the United States government.
